Industrial Applications:
- It is used as disinfectant as it contains phenols, which are acidic chemicals that have germ-killing properties. Pine oil is effective against yeast spores, E.coli, & household germs. Mildew & mould cannot withstand the chemicals in it.
- It is used as solvent for many chemicals. Pine oil is used in various industries like paints, protective coatings, cleaning product, adhesives & lubricants. It is used in mining industry, Paper & printing industry and also rubber industry. It is also used as organic herbicide
Domestic Uses:
- Tree Scents: To freshen the scent of a cut Christmas tree, mix one cup water and ten drops of pine essential oil and place at the foot of the tree
- Potpourri: Refresh pine cone potpourri by placing pine cones in a plastic bag with two drops of pine essential oil and leave overnight. This will bring back the natural aroma
- Christmas Spray: Add four drops of pine essential oil, two drops of mandarin oil, and two drops of cinnamon oil to a cup of distilled water
- Carpet freshener: Add ten drops of pine oil to a cup of water and mist over carpets.
- Refreshing Bath: Add eight drops of pine essential oil to a warm water bath for an invigorating experience
- Massage Oil: Add twenty-five drops of pine oil to a half-ounce of jojoba oil for a fresh-scented massage
- Lotion:Add twenty drops of pine oil to unscented lotion for a masculine-scented moisturizer.
- Fleas flee: Mix four drops of pine essential oil with a cup of warm water and brush through your dogs coat to discourage fleas
